Students will practice finding angle measures in triangles with this Scavenger Hunt activity.  Angles given as algebraic expressions as well as verbal problems included. Students will need to apply the Triangle Angle Sum Theorem, Exterior Angle Theorem, and knowledge about the angles of isosceles and equilateral triangles. This activity was created for a high school level geometry class.

This scavenger hunt includes 20 problems and a student recording worksheet.  Hang the problems around the room (or in the hallway) and distribute the recording worksheet to each student. Clipboards work very well for this type of activity! Place your students in groups of 2-3 and assign each group a place to start.  They solve the problem at the station, then use their answer to lead them to the next problem.  They should finish the Scavenger Hunt at the same problem they started with.
